El asclepio hermético y la filosofía cristiana. Influencias en el pensamiento y la teoría de la belleza medievales.

Main Article Content

Francisco GARCÍA BAZÁN

Abstract

This paper researches the important role that the reading of the Hermetic Asclepius had to the Chartres School's members and specially for the Cosmological, Anthropological and Aesthetics conception of Bernard Silvester. To reach this result it is exposed the history of the relations between the Latin Asclepius and the Christian Thought since II to XII century and it is proved the interest of the Nag Hammadi Coptic Library Codex VI, to understand these relations.
